Pat Valaika
Patrick Ryne Valaika (born September 9, 1992) is an American professional baseball infielder for the Baltimore Orioles of Major League Baseball (MLB). He has played in MLB for the Colorado Rockies.

Career
Amateur
Valaika attended Hart High School in Newhall, California and played college baseball at University of California, Los Angeles (UCLA). In 2012, he played collegiate summer baseball with the Chatham Anglers of the Cape Cod Baseball League.[1] He was drafted by the Colorado Rockies in the ninth round of the 2013 Major League Baseball draft.[2]
Colorado Rockies
Valaika was called up to the Major Leagues for the first time on September 6, 2016.[3]
On Mother's Day, 2017, Valaika hit 2 home runs, and on Father's Day that same year he hit a pinch hit home run.
Baltimore Orioles
On October 30, 2019, Valaika was claimed off waivers by the Baltimore Orioles.[4] However, Valaika was designated for assignment by the Orioles on January 10, 2020 to make room for Richard Ureña on their 40-man roster.[5]
On January 16, 2020, Valaika was claimed off waivers by the Arizona Diamondbacks.[6] Valaika was designated for assignment by the Diamondbacks on January 27, following the acquisition of Starling Marte.
On January 30, Valaika was again claimed off waivers by the Baltimore Orioles.[7] He was outrighted to the minors on February 11.
Personal life
His brother, Chris, played professionally from 2006–2015.[8]
His other brother, Nick, was drafted by the Pittsburgh Pirates in 2017.[9]
